使用GitHub下载工具的全方位指南

什么是GitHub?

GitHub是一个流行的代码托管平台,广泛用于软件开发和版本控制。开发者可以在上面共享代码、协作项目以及下载其他人的项目。

GitHub的功能

在使用GitHub作为下载工具之前,了解其核心功能是非常重要的。主要功能包括:

  • 代码托管:提供版本控制和分支管理,方便多人协作。
  • 问题追踪:能够记录项目中的问题和缺陷,便于管理和修复。
  • 项目管理:支持项目的规划、追踪和管理,帮助团队提高效率。
  • 文档支持:可编写项目文档,提供使用说明和API文档。
  • 社区交流:通过评论和讨论功能促进开发者之间的交流。

如何在GitHub上下载项目?

在GitHub上下载项目非常简单,以下是具体步骤:

1. 找到所需项目

在GitHub主页,使用搜索框输入你想要下载的项目名称或关键词。

2. 访问项目页面

点击搜索结果中的项目链接,进入项目的详细页面。

3. 下载代码

在项目页面上,你会看到一个绿色的“Code”按钮,点击它。可以选择:

  • Download ZIP:将整个项目下载为压缩文件。

  • 使用Git克隆:在命令行中使用git clone命令来克隆项目。命令格式为:

    bash git clone https://github.com/用户名/项目名.git

4. 解压与使用

如果你选择了ZIP文件下载,解压缩后可以在本地进行使用和修改。如果使用Git克隆,你的项目将直接存放在本地的指定文件夹中。

GitHub下载的注意事项

在使用GitHub下载项目时,需要注意以下几点:

  • 许可证:确保所下载的项目遵循合适的开源许可证,以免侵犯版权。
  • 更新与维护:下载后的项目需要自行维护和更新,了解原项目的更新情况是非常重要的。
  • 依赖管理:部分项目可能依赖于其他库或框架,请查看项目文档以获取更多信息。

常见问题解答

如何在GitHub上找到最新的项目?

在GitHub主页,可以通过搜索框输入关键词来找到最新的项目。同时,利用“Trending”功能,可以看到当日或本周最受欢迎的项目。

下载的GitHub项目是否有使用限制?

这取决于项目的许可证。在下载之前,确保阅读并理解该项目的许可证内容,通常会在项目的根目录中有LICENSE文件。

我可以修改GitHub上的项目吗?

如果项目的许可证允许,通常可以修改代码。不过,如果打算发布修改后的版本,建议遵循原作者的要求并注明修改。

如何克隆一个私有的GitHub项目?

需要有相应的权限,并且使用SSH或HTTPS的方式来克隆。命令格式与公共项目相同,但需要在GitHub账户中授权。

总结

GitHub不仅是一个开源项目的集合,更是一个强大的下载工具。无论是想下载学习资源,还是参与到开源社区中,通过GitHub,你都可以轻松实现。掌握其基本操作,将会为你的学习和工作带来极大的便利。

正文完